Consider an economy that consists of a union and non-union sector. The labour demand in each sector is given by: E=600-25W The total supply of labour is 700 workers, and it does not depend upon the wage. Labour and jobs are homogeneous in both sectors. What is the market-clearing wage if both sectors are competitive? How many workers are employed in both sectors?
